F.R.O.G.

F.R.O.G. stands for Fully Rely On God. Our Wednesday night youth program offers kids age 4 through 5th grade an opportunity to learn more about God and his Word while enjoying the excitement of being together.

Celebrate Recovery

CR meets on Tuesday evenings at the church. We offer a meal at 6:30 and our group meeting begins at 7:00 p.m. Celebrate Recovery offers a safe place for those who are willing to talk about their struggles in order to find healing and celebrate recovery from life’s hurts, habits and hangups.
